【ai免费基础教程】在当今数字化快速发展的时代,人工智能(AI)已经成为各行各业的重要工具。对于初学者来说,学习AI可能显得有些困难,但其实有很多免费的资源可以帮助你入门。本文将总结一些常见的AI基础知识,并通过表格形式展示关键知识点,帮助你更清晰地了解AI的学习路径。
一、AI基础知识总结
人工智能是一门研究如何让机器模拟人类智能行为的学科,包括学习、推理、感知、语言理解等能力。AI可以分为多个子领域,如机器学习、深度学习、自然语言处理(NLP)、计算机视觉等。以下是一些AI的核心概念和学习路径:
概念 | 定义 | 学习资源 |
人工智能(AI) | 让机器具备类似人类智能的能力 | 《人工智能:一种现代的方法》(书籍) |
机器学习(ML) | 通过数据训练模型,使系统具备自我学习能力 | Coursera《机器学习》课程(Andrew Ng) |
深度学习(DL) | 基于神经网络的机器学习方法 | TensorFlow官方文档、PyTorch教程 |
自然语言处理(NLP) | 让计算机理解并生成人类语言 | Hugging Face Transformers库 |
计算机视觉(CV) | 让计算机识别和处理图像信息 | OpenCV、YOLO项目 |
算法与编程 | Python是AI开发的主要语言,掌握基础语法很重要 | Codecademy、LeetCode |
二、学习路径建议
1. 基础准备
- 学习Python编程语言
- 掌握基本的数据结构和算法
- 了解数学基础(线性代数、概率统计)
2. 入门AI知识
- 学习机器学习的基本概念和常见算法(如回归、分类、聚类)
- 实践简单的项目,如预测房价、手写数字识别
3. 深入AI技术
- 学习深度学习框架(如TensorFlow、PyTorch)
- 研究特定领域(如NLP、CV、强化学习)
4. 实践与项目
- 参与开源项目或Kaggle竞赛
- 构建自己的AI应用或模型
三、推荐免费学习资源
资源类型 | 名称 | 特点 |
在线课程 | Coursera(Andrew Ng) | 全球知名AI课程,适合初学者 |
教程网站 | Kaggle Learn | 提供实战练习和案例分析 |
开发平台 | Google Colab | 免费提供GPU支持的Jupyter Notebook环境 |
文档与库 | TensorFlow、PyTorch | 流行的深度学习框架,文档齐全 |
社区论坛 | Reddit(r/learnmachinelearning) | 交流经验、获取帮助的好地方 |
四、结语
AI的学习是一个循序渐进的过程,需要耐心和实践。通过利用这些免费资源,你可以逐步掌握AI的基础知识,并向更高层次的技术迈进。无论你是学生、开发者还是对AI感兴趣的爱好者,都可以找到适合自己的学习方式。坚持学习,不断实践,你也能成为AI领域的高手。
原创内容说明:本文基于AI基础知识整理而成,结合了多来源信息并进行了重新组织和表述,以降低AI生成内容的比例,确保内容的原创性和可读性。